The vocal sample itself is a masterclass in house music energy. It is actually sampled from the 1985 track Do You Want It Right Now by Siedah Garrett. Armand Van Helden’s genius was in how he chopped and looped the phrase to create a rhythmic drive that works perfectly in a club environment. When producers look for the acapella, they are usually seeking that specific "Van Helden" edit of the Siedah Garrett vocal, which includes the distinct processing and timing that made the 2007 hit so iconic.
